Zero-downtime schema migration — Quillgate orders DB. Steps: 1) Deploy code that reads both old and new columns. 2) Run additive migration via tallo-migrate; never drop or rename in the same release. 3) Backfill in batches of 5k, watch replica lag under 2s. 4) Flip the read path flag. 5) Drop old columns only after two clean release cycles. Escalate to the Pellmere on-call if lag spikes. To verify migration state on the primary, connect using the string below.

database URL for bahop-yagep: mssql://sildor_svc:35ha7jz@db-fb6d.nelvrodyn.example:5432/casath

## Deployment

Textgate's encoding sniffer runs as a sidecar next to the upload service. Deploy both together; the sniffer inspects the first 64 KB of each uploaded text file and tags it before storage. Mismatched tags block ingestion, so keep the confidence threshold sane. The sidecar reads its runtime settings from the values below.

deployment values, yafop-fahap:
[lamwyn]
team = silath
access_code = ac_166fb2
host = lamwyn.orvexgrid.example
port = 9300
owner = pelael.praius
peer = istiel.zarqeldyn.corp

As part of the Tidemark 4.0 rollout, we are retiring the homegrown job queue (internally called "Bucketline") in favor of the new Relay scheduler. Plugin authors should note that jobs enqueued through the legacy API will continue to run during the migration window, but new plugins must target the Relay interfaces from the start. Migration timelines, API differences, and compatibility shims are documented in full on the page below.

wiki page, kahog-hahig: https://vault.zemvargrid.internal/display/deploy/repo/settings/merge_requests/job/settings/6f3b933774dbc5320a4daa18

If the hotfix toggle (`reports.stable_sort_fallback`) must be flipped in production outside a release window, the release manager is authorized to use break-glass access to the configuration vault. Record the time, reason, and affected tenants in the incident log before proceeding. The vault accepts the standing recovery passphrase, listed immediately below for authorized use.

recovery phrase for bajeg-kawip: fraox-fenath-noveth